Leicester City vs Liverpool Match Preview


Week 20 brings us a match on Dec 28th where Liverpool and Leicester City will play a match in Leicester in a clash of the Premier League. Weather on match day is looking like a cloudy and cool day, with daytime temperatures of only 6 degrees, which will make playing unpleasant. In their last match, Leicester City recorded a 4-0 shutout win against Newcastle United. Youri Tielemans struck first for Leicester City in the 38th minute from the penalty spot, then Patson Daka added another in the 57th minute on a feed from Harvey Barnes At the end of 90 a dissapointed Newcastle United couldn’t manage to score, and Leicester City took the shutout win. Leicester City is looking for direction having earned 15 points in their last 10 matches, while in their last match, Liverpool recorded a 2-2 draw against Tottenham Hotspur. Harry Kane scored the first goal for Tottenham Hotspur in the 13th minute, then in the 35th minute, Andrew Robertson sent in a beautiful pass which was converted by Diogo Jota . Liverpool is on a hot streak lately, with only 1 loss in their last 10 matches.

This will be the first match for these two teams against eachother this season. Last season these teams were evenly matched with 1 win each.

Mohamed Salah has been the most effective weapon for Liverpool lately. The attacker has netted 3 goals in his last 5 matches. James Maddison has been the most prolific scorer on Leicester City in the last 5 matches with 3 goals

Leicester City will be without Hamza Choudhury, Ayoze Pérez, Ademola Lookman, Daniel Amartey, Çağlar Söyüncü, Jonny Evans, Kelechi Iheanacho, Wesley Fofana, James Justin, Filip Benković and Vontae Daley-Campbell, while Jürgen Klopp’s Liverpool squad will be without Virgil van Dijk, Adrián, Fabinho, Thiago Alcântara, Curtis Jones and Nathaniel Phillips.
